4 Tips for Taking Care of Your Car in the Summer
The onset of summer is a good time to make sure your vehicle is in good working order, especially if you will be going on a road trip. Taking a few simple precautions will keep your family safe as well as save you money in the long run.
Check Your Tires
Check your tires regularly and keep them inflated to the levels recommended by the owner’s manual. Under-inflated tires can cause a blowout, while over-inflated tires make hydroplaning a possibility in wet weather. Also, make sure the tires are not worn.
Keep Fluids Replenished
Hot weather is hard on cooling systems, and being in stand-still traffic on a hot day will overheat your vehicle quickly. If coolant levels are low, the engine’s temperature will rise. Make sure that coolant levels are normal, and top off as necessary.
Change Air Filter
The air filter can become clogged with salt and other debris after winter, and this can decrease your vehicle’s fuel efficiency. Replacing the filter can improve your mileage by up to 10 percent.
Park Under Shelter
Keep your car away from the sun when you are not driving, as the sun’s heat can cause damage to your paint job and interior. Park in your garage, or a shaded area as much as possible. Waxing your vehicle regularly with a polish that has UV protection reduces sun damage. Invest in a sunshade to block the sun from coming through the windshield.
Following these tips will help prolong the life of your vehicle, and keep you safe while on the road.
